Output e159868eef8fb78844f077e4beab7290a1741ced8df202b45149f3fd9cf49694:1

value
5142629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6680fc86281599994dbe93190f37a450bec085a4 OP_EQUAL
address
3B31NF7fq3Pwsvzn7niouboDaPE29Xhfuc
transaction
e159868eef8fb78844f077e4beab7290a1741ced8df202b45149f3fd9cf49694